Argument Wars: Master Critical Thinking & Debate
Engage in 'Argument Wars,' an interactive game from iCivics designed to sharpen your critical thinking and debate skills. Analyze arguments, identify fallacies, and build your own cases in a fun, engaging format. Out of the Gray: A History Lesson on Homeschooling | Ep. 122
The podcast episode "Out of the Gray: A History Lesson on Homeschooling | Ep. 122" from HSLDA (Home School Legal Defense Association) will serve as an excellent starting point for your research, offering insights into the modern homeschooling movement's evolution. This episode features homeschool researcher Dixie Dillon Lane discussing homeschooling's origins from the 1950s onward, emphasizing legal battles and the growth of homeschooling freedom. It provides a foundational understanding of the modern homeschooling movement’s evolution and its philosophical underpinnings, suitable for an IT professional interested in philosophy and education trends.
